Court orders Mina Fadaly to give back engagement ring

Arab Today, arab today

Arab Today, arab today Court orders Mina Fadaly to give back engagement ring

CAIRO - Arabstoday

An Egyptian court has ordered Egyptian actress Mina Fadaly to return her engagement ring to her ex-fiancé artist Adel Haqqi. Tareq Jameel Saeed, Adel’s lawyer, was able to win the case against Mina and ordering her to return the engagement ring that is worth 59 thousand Egyptian pounds. Tareq stated that if Mina does not return the ring, it will be confiscated by the court and she will pay the entire lawyer’s fees. On a different note, Mina will be extremely busy in the upcoming period. She will be taking part in a new film and a new television drama, refusing to reveal any of their details until she signs the contracts for both. From AlBawaba .
